I picked up both Legacy Wave 2 Voyager Class figures over the past two days. Jhiaxus is cool, but I was far more excited for the repack of "Siege" Soundwave. Now with a "clean" deco that ditches the battle damage paint apps, I had nice clean parts to work with to swap to my Netflix Soundwave. Why? The Netflix Soundwave lacked the red stripes on the wrists and battery accessories. Now I have my nearly perfect modern Soundwave. The added detail of the red pinstripes helps quite a bit.

Regarding Skullgrin. I was kind of hoping that the Pretender head would be like a Battle Mask/Helmet that would be removable to have the robot head underneath. I mean I understand why core class wouldn't have this. But for Deluxe, to have the complete "robot" portion of the pretender would have been cool, with the helmet being the leftover remnant/homage to his outer shell.

Ideally, I know fans of Pretenders want the whole thing (full outer shell and inner robot), hopefully someday...but I was just thinking the Helmet idea would have been cool.
